Bombay High Court Allows Mother to Object in Succession Case for Legal Heirship Certificate Under Bombay Regulation VIII of 1827 — Right to be Heard Before Grant of Certificate Upheld. The court held that even in summary proceedings under the Regulation, principles of natural justice require that all interested parties be heard before a legal heirship certificate is granted.
